Приложение
Приложение с агентами должно включать в себя jar-библиотеку для удаленного взаимодействия с менеджером агентов. В зависимости от типа приложения, могут подключаться дополнительные библиотеки. В частности, библиотека для получения протоколов изменений документов CompanyMedia (ChLog) через JMS-очереди CM и библиотека для активации агентов, реализованных в виде spring-бинов.Название | Описание |
---|
CompanyMedia/ssrv-war | приложение на базе типовой версии |
ssrv-war | приложение на базе кастомной версии |
Группа параметров
Группа параметров описывает набор параметров агентов и их значения. Группа параметров указывается в настройке запуска и задает общие значения параметров для всех агентов, входящих в настройку запуска.
Группа параметров может использоваться для облегчения задания типовых параметров агентов, а также для последующей группировки настроек запуска агентов.
При задании параметров агента в настройке запуска, если используется группа параметров, то именно она определяет значения тех параметров агента, которые указаны в группе параметров (пересечение множеств параметров агента и параметров, определенных в группе параметров). Значения остальных параметров агента задаются непосредственно в настройке запуска.
Идентфикатор СО
Приложение | Приложение |
---|
Группа параметров | Идентфикатор СО |
---|
Описание | - |
---|
Параметры | |
---|
Идентфикатор СО + Согласование
Приложение | Приложение |
---|
Группа параметров | Идентфикатор СО + Согласование |
---|
Описание | - |
---|
Параметры | SoRepId - список реплик СО, по которым работает агент. Если не указан, работа идёт по всем СО. ReplicaIds - список обрабатываемых БД Согласование через точку с запятой. Если не указан, то обрабатываются все именные БД Согласование.
|
---|
Настройка агентов
Политика наложения расписания | Предназначена для агентов по расписанию, определяет, можно ли запустить еще один экземпляр агента, если имеется уже запущенный на КМА. Если "Запретить", то второй экземпляр не запустится параллельно, если уже есть запущенный, в противном случае будет запущен еще один экземпляр агента. |
---|
Режим конкуренции | Определяет, может ли агент работать на нескольких серверах одновременно. Если ANY, то он должен запускаться только на одном из серверов кластера единовременно, т.е. параллельно запущенных экземпляров на других серверах быть не должно, если же MANY, то для агента будут запущены экземпляры на всех серверах пула, указанного в настройке запуска агента |
---|
Режим работы | ASAP- запускается по JMS-протоколам, SHEDULE - запускается по расписанию |
---|